should I wear my brown scapular in the pool?
I am Catholic and wear the Brown Scapular(if your Catholic you'll know what that is.....if your not you can look it up) I don't wear it in the shower but should I wear it in the pool. I don't want it to get ruined, but what happens if I drown?? With the scapular I wear a Miraculous Medal and a Saint Michael/Guardian Angel Medal.
You should know that the Scapular is only an outward sign of an internal grace. Therefore, removing the Scapular to get in the pool because you do not want it ruined does not mean that you therefore do not still contain the internal grace.
If you are following St. Mary of Mount Carmel, then as long as you are saying your devotions you will be fine. The Scapular, again, is just an outward sign of an internal grace. It's not magic or anything like that.
And if you drown, well, it was your time, but I don't think you will. You will be fine to remove it because you wish to protect the Scapular, not because you don't want people to see it.
It is perfectly acceptable to remove the Scapular for it's protection.
This is how it was noticed in the course of the French Revolution of 1789, also, when considerably of its architecture, including the fabled steeple and baldachin, were taken away. The people's revolution also saw the last of the relics that had been housed inside the chapel for centuries. The stained glass windows, the most notable feature of the chapel, also suffered, though just about two thirds of the windows escaped harm and are still intact.
